Home
last modified time | relevance | path

Searched refs:frecps (Results 1 – 25 of 55) sorted by relevance

123

/external/swiftshader/third_party/llvm-7.0/llvm/test/CodeGen/AArch64/
Drecp-fastmath.ll20 ; CHECK-NEXT: frecps {{s[0-7](, s[0-7])?}}, [[R]]
21 ; CHECK: frecps {{s[0-7]}}, {{s[0-7]}}, {{s[0-7]}}
22 ; CHECK-NOT: frecps {{s[0-7]}}, {{s[0-7]}}, {{s[0-7]}}
42 ; CHECK-NEXT: frecps {{v[0-7]\.2s(, v[0-7].2s)?}}, [[R]]
43 ; CHECK: frecps {{v[0-7]\.2s}}, {{v[0-7]\.2s}}, {{v[0-7]\.2s}}
44 ; CHECK-NOT: frecps {{v[0-7]\.2s}}, {{v[0-7]\.2s}}, {{v[0-7]\.2s}}
64 ; CHECK-NEXT: frecps {{v[0-7]\.4s(, v[0-7].4s)?}}, [[R]]
65 ; CHECK: frecps {{v[0-7]\.4s}}, {{v[0-7]\.4s}}, {{v[0-7]\.4s}}
66 ; CHECK-NOT: frecps {{v[0-7]\.4s}}, {{v[0-7]\.4s}}, {{v[0-7]\.4s}}
87 ; CHECK: frecps {{v[0-7]\.4s(, v[0-7].4s)?}}, [[R]]
[all …]
Darm64-vsqrt.ll5 ;CHECK: frecps.2s
8 %tmp3 = call <2 x float> @llvm.aarch64.neon.frecps.v2f32(<2 x float> %tmp1, <2 x float> %tmp2)
14 ;CHECK: frecps.4s
17 %tmp3 = call <4 x float> @llvm.aarch64.neon.frecps.v4f32(<4 x float> %tmp1, <4 x float> %tmp2)
23 ;CHECK: frecps.2d
26 %tmp3 = call <2 x double> @llvm.aarch64.neon.frecps.v2f64(<2 x double> %tmp1, <2 x double> %tmp2)
30 declare <2 x float> @llvm.aarch64.neon.frecps.v2f32(<2 x float>, <2 x float>) nounwind readnone
31 declare <4 x float> @llvm.aarch64.neon.frecps.v4f32(<4 x float>, <4 x float>) nounwind readnone
32 declare <2 x double> @llvm.aarch64.neon.frecps.v2f64(<2 x double>, <2 x double>) nounwind readnone
Dfp16_intrinsic_scalar_2op.ll7 declare half @llvm.aarch64.neon.frecps.f16(half, half)
114 ; CHECK: frecps h0, h0, h1
117 %vrecps = tail call half @llvm.aarch64.neon.frecps.f16(half %a, half %b)
/external/swiftshader/third_party/llvm-7.0/llvm/test/MC/AArch64/
Dneon-frsqrt-frecp.s23 frecps v3.4h, v8.4h, v12.4h
24 frecps v31.8h, v29.8h, v28.8h
25 frecps v31.4s, v29.4s, v28.4s
26 frecps v3.2s, v8.2s, v12.2s
27 frecps v17.2d, v15.2d, v13.2d
Dneon-scalar-recip.s9 frecps h21, h16, h13
10 frecps s21, s16, s13
11 frecps d22, d30, d21
Dfullfp16-neon-neg.s172 frecps v3.4h, v8.4h, v12.4h
174 frecps v31.8h, v29.8h, v28.8h
282 frecps h21, h16, h13
Darm64-advsimd.s331 frecps.2s v0, v0, v0
402 ; CHECK: frecps.2s v0, v0, v0 ; encoding: [0x00,0xfc,0x20,0x0e]
464 frecps.4h v0, v0, v0
489 ; CHECK: frecps.4h v0, v0, v0 ; encoding: [0x00,0x3c,0x40,0x0e]
514 frecps.8h v0, v0, v0
539 ; CHECK: frecps.8h v0, v0, v0 ; encoding: [0x00,0x3c,0x40,0x4e]
Dneon-diagnostics.s387 frecps v0.4s, v1.2d, v2.4s
388 frecps v0.8h, v1.8h, v2.8h
3829 frecps s21, s16, h13
3830 frecps d22, s30, d21
/external/llvm/test/MC/AArch64/
Dneon-frsqrt-frecp.s23 frecps v3.4h, v8.4h, v12.4h
24 frecps v31.8h, v29.8h, v28.8h
25 frecps v31.4s, v29.4s, v28.4s
26 frecps v3.2s, v8.2s, v12.2s
27 frecps v17.2d, v15.2d, v13.2d
Dneon-scalar-recip.s9 frecps h21, h16, h13
10 frecps s21, s16, s13
11 frecps d22, d30, d21
Dfullfp16-neon-neg.s172 frecps v3.4h, v8.4h, v12.4h
174 frecps v31.8h, v29.8h, v28.8h
282 frecps h21, h16, h13
Darm64-advsimd.s331 frecps.2s v0, v0, v0
402 ; CHECK: frecps.2s v0, v0, v0 ; encoding: [0x00,0xfc,0x20,0x0e]
464 frecps.4h v0, v0, v0
489 ; CHECK: frecps.4h v0, v0, v0 ; encoding: [0x00,0x3c,0x40,0x0e]
514 frecps.8h v0, v0, v0
539 ; CHECK: frecps.8h v0, v0, v0 ; encoding: [0x00,0x3c,0x40,0x4e]
Dneon-diagnostics.s382 frecps v0.4s, v1.2d, v2.4s
383 frecps v0.8h, v1.8h, v2.8h
3889 frecps s21, s16, h13
3890 frecps d22, s30, d21
/external/swiftshader/third_party/llvm-7.0/llvm/test/MC/AArch64/SVE/
Dfrecps-diagnostics.s7 frecps z0.b, z1.b, z2.b label
12 frecps z0.h, z1.s, z2.s label
22 frecps z0.d, z1.d, z31.d label
28 frecps z0.d, z1.d, z31.d label
Dfrecps.s10 frecps z0.h, z1.h, z31.h label
16 frecps z0.s, z1.s, z31.s label
22 frecps z0.d, z1.d, z31.d label
/external/capstone/suite/MC/AArch64/
Dneon-frsqrt-frecp.s.cs5 0xbf,0xff,0x3c,0x4e = frecps v31.4s, v29.4s, v28.4s
6 0x03,0xfd,0x2c,0x0e = frecps v3.2s, v8.2s, v12.2s
7 0xf1,0xfd,0x6d,0x4e = frecps v17.2d, v15.2d, v13.2d
Dneon-scalar-recip.s.cs2 0x15,0xfe,0x2d,0x5e = frecps s21, s16, s13
3 0xd6,0xff,0x75,0x5e = frecps d22, d30, d21
/external/llvm/test/CodeGen/AArch64/
Darm64-vsqrt.ll5 ;CHECK: frecps.2s
8 %tmp3 = call <2 x float> @llvm.aarch64.neon.frecps.v2f32(<2 x float> %tmp1, <2 x float> %tmp2)
14 ;CHECK: frecps.4s
17 %tmp3 = call <4 x float> @llvm.aarch64.neon.frecps.v4f32(<4 x float> %tmp1, <4 x float> %tmp2)
23 ;CHECK: frecps.2d
26 %tmp3 = call <2 x double> @llvm.aarch64.neon.frecps.v2f64(<2 x double> %tmp1, <2 x double> %tmp2)
30 declare <2 x float> @llvm.aarch64.neon.frecps.v2f32(<2 x float>, <2 x float>) nounwind readnone
31 declare <4 x float> @llvm.aarch64.neon.frecps.v4f32(<4 x float>, <4 x float>) nounwind readnone
32 declare <2 x double> @llvm.aarch64.neon.frecps.v2f64(<2 x double>, <2 x double>) nounwind readnone
/external/vixl/src/aarch64/
Dlogic-aarch64.cc4198 LogicVRegister Simulator::frecps(VectorFormat vform, in frecps() function in vixl::aarch64::Simulator
4213 LogicVRegister Simulator::frecps(VectorFormat vform, in frecps() function in vixl::aarch64::Simulator
4218 frecps<SimFloat16>(vform, dst, src1, src2); in frecps()
4220 frecps<float>(vform, dst, src1, src2); in frecps()
4223 frecps<double>(vform, dst, src1, src2); in frecps()
Dsimulator-aarch64.cc4242 frecps(vf, rd, rn, rm); in VisitNEON3Same()
4430 SIM_FUNC(FRECPS, frecps); in VisitNEON3SameFP16()
5766 frecps(vf, rd, rn, rm); in VisitNEONScalar3Same()
5879 frecps(kFormatH, rd, rn, rm); in VisitNEONScalar3SameFP16()
Dsimulator-aarch64.h2835 LogicVRegister frecps(VectorFormat vform,
2839 LogicVRegister frecps(VectorFormat vform,
/external/v8/src/arm64/
Dsimulator-logic-arm64.cc3305 LogicVRegister Simulator::frecps(VectorFormat vform, LogicVRegister dst, in frecps() function in v8::internal::Simulator
3318 LogicVRegister Simulator::frecps(VectorFormat vform, LogicVRegister dst, in frecps() function in v8::internal::Simulator
3322 frecps<float>(vform, dst, src1, src2); in frecps()
3325 frecps<double>(vform, dst, src1, src2); in frecps()
Dsimulator-arm64.h1912 LogicVRegister frecps(VectorFormat vform, LogicVRegister dst,
1914 LogicVRegister frecps(VectorFormat vform, LogicVRegister dst,
/external/vixl/test/aarch64/
Dtest-cpu-features-aarch64.cc3279 TEST_FP_NEON(frecps_0, frecps(v0.V2S(), v1.V2S(), v2.V2S()))
3280 TEST_FP_NEON(frecps_1, frecps(v0.V4S(), v1.V4S(), v2.V4S()))
3281 TEST_FP_NEON(frecps_2, frecps(v0.V2D(), v1.V2D(), v2.V2D()))
3282 TEST_FP_NEON(frecps_3, frecps(s0, s1, s2))
3283 TEST_FP_NEON(frecps_4, frecps(d0, d1, d2))
3621 TEST_FP_NEON_NEONHALF(frecps_0, frecps(v0.V4H(), v1.V4H(), v2.V4H()))
3622 TEST_FP_NEON_NEONHALF(frecps_1, frecps(v0.V8H(), v1.V8H(), v2.V8H()))
3623 TEST_FP_NEON_NEONHALF(frecps_2, frecps(h0, h1, h2))
/external/vixl/test/test-trace-reference/
Dlog-disasm-colour478 0x~~~~~~~~~~~~~~~~ 5e71ff4b frecps d11, d26, d17
479 0x~~~~~~~~~~~~~~~~ 5e21ff72 frecps s18, s27, s1
2339 0x~~~~~~~~~~~~~~~~ 4e7afcf6 frecps v22.2d, v7.2d, v26.2d
2340 0x~~~~~~~~~~~~~~~~ 0e22ff7f frecps v31.2s, v27.2s, v2.2s
2341 0x~~~~~~~~~~~~~~~~ 4e3bfcd2 frecps v18.4s, v6.4s, v27.4s

123